
Fatal accident on Highway 75 in Glenpool
A tragic accident occurred Wednesday morning on Highway 75 near 136th Street South, resulting in the death of a man. Glenpool police are actively searching for the other driver involved, who fled the scene. Initial reports suggest the suspect is a woman. Both southbound lanes of Highway 75 are currently closed, with traffic being redirected at 121st Street. Motorists are advised to use 141st Street South or further as re-entry points onto the highway and are encouraged to avoid the area if possible. Stay updated with our free app for Apple, Android, and Kindle devices, and sign up for our daily newsletters. Connect with us on Facebook, Instagram, and watch our live stream on YouTube.
Leave a Comment
Popular News
Recent News
Weather

20 °C
rain
88%
4 MPH
-
17° June 6, 2025
-
23° June 6, 2025